Assessing the Damage: BMW X3 Wheels Before Repair
The BMW X3's 19-inch wheels presented with noticeable scratches, likely from daily driving, and discoloration on the black cutting surfaces. The rim edges bore deep gouges, while the black cut sections showed fine scratches and a dull finish. Such damage not only affects appearance but can compromise wheel integrity, necessitating prompt professional attention. Before commencing work, the technician confirmed the wheel specifications: PCD 120mm, front offset ET38 (8.5J), and rear offset ET48 (9.5J), standard for BMW 19-inch genuine wheels. Accurately diagnosing the extent of surface damage and discoloration was crucial for planning the optimal repair strategy.
The Black Cutting Wheel Restoration Process
Restoring black cutting wheels is a meticulous procedure. It begins with a thorough cleaning to remove all grease, dirt, and contaminants, which is vital for the quality of subsequent steps. Damaged areas are then carefully sanded and filled to create a smooth surface, with deep scratches requiring multiple applications to restore the original contour. The core of the process is the precise black painting. Using specially mixed black paint that matches the original hue and texture, the wheels are coated to achieve a uniform, seamless finish, replicating the wheel's original glossy black appearance. Following painting, the wheels undergo CNC machining. This high-precision cutting process recreates the original design lines, restoring the distinctive black cutting effect and revealing the metallic luster beneath. Finally, a high-quality clear coat is applied to protect the finish, enhance gloss, and guard against environmental damage.
Completion and Quality Assurance
Upon completion, a final inspection ensures the restored wheels are free from defects, with the black cutting finish closely matching the original. Wheel balancing is also performed to guarantee a smooth driving experience without vibrations. This comprehensive process revitalized the BMW X3's 19-inch wheels, returning them to a pristine, like-new condition. The deep gloss and precise cutting lines significantly enhanced the vehicle's premium look. The entire service typically takes about 1-2 days. While costs vary based on vehicle and wheel condition, expect prices for 19-inch black cutting wheel repair to range from approximately ₩150,000 to ₩250,000 per wheel. A 2-year warranty is provided for peace of mind.

Q. How is wheel curb rash repaired on a BMW X3?
1. The damaged wheel is thoroughly cleaned. 2. Scratches and curb rash are meticulously sanded down and filled to create a smooth surface. 3. The wheel is precisely painted to match the original color and finish. 4. A CNC machine may be used to re-cut the face for finishes like black cutting. 5. A protective clear coat is applied.
Q. What is the difference between wheel refinishing and full replacement for a BMW X3?
Wheel refinishing restores your existing wheel to like-new condition, addressing issues like curb rash, scratches, and fading, and is significantly more cost-effective than replacement. Full replacement involves purchasing a new wheel, which is necessary only if the wheel is severely damaged beyond repair or structurally compromised.
